Output 69700486fd78e6dbb1ea28fa9d3da9d8e4b31245c706e02fd163e79d62d6899d:1

value
180078742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a05c885f231556570900cb024b369c94e5fe1548 OP_EQUAL
address
3GJvtXCQ6WzpijbTQNmbXAT8g3Nk5oxgy9
transaction
69700486fd78e6dbb1ea28fa9d3da9d8e4b31245c706e02fd163e79d62d6899d
confirmations
436480
spent
true